May 29, 2015 The avocado is a large, pear shaped fruit with a green to blackish rough leathery skin, a single large seed and soft, green flesh. While most fruits consist primarily of carbohydrates, the avocado is high in healthy fats. It is very high in nutrient value, even containing more potassium than bananas. The…

July 17, 2015 Farro is described as a food composed of the grains of certain wheat species. The exact definition is debated. It is sold dried and is prepared by cooking in water until soft, but still crunchy (many recommend first soaking overnight). It may be eaten plain, though it is often used as an…
